5 Ref Then said these men, We shall not find any occasion against this Daniel, except we find it against him concerning the law of his God.
6 Ref Then these presidents and satraps assembled together to the king, and said thus unto him, King Darius, live for ever.
7 Ref All the presidents of the kingdom, the deputies and the satraps, the counsellors and the governors, have consulted together to establish a royal statute, and to make a strong interdict, that whosoever shall ask a petition of any god or man for thirty days, save of thee, O king, he shall be cast into the den of lions.
8 Ref Now, O king, establish the interdict, and sign the writing, that it be not changed, according to the law of the Medes and Persians, which altereth not.
9 Ref Wherefore king Darius signed the writing and the interdict.
10 Ref And when Daniel knew that the writing was signed, he went into his house (now his windows were open in his chamber toward Jerusalem) and he kneeled upon his knees three times a day, and prayed, and gave thanks before his God, as he did aforetime.
11 Ref Then these men assembled together, and found Daniel making petition and supplication before his God.
12 Ref Then they came near, and spake before the king concerning the king's interdict: Hast thou not signed an interdict, that every man that shall make petition unto any god or man within thirty days, save unto thee, O king, shall be cast into the den of lions? The king answered and said, The thing is true, according to the law of the Medes and Persians, which altereth not.
